Description

In this text Margot Miller synthesizes Karen Horney's model of submission, aggression and withdrawal, Jean Baker Miller's concept of relational being, Julia Kristeva's idea of psychic space and Kelly Oliver's notions on social support to advance a penetrating analysis of the fiction of Paule Constant. Miller's analysis reveals the vast complexity and myriad associations present in the work of Constant's brilliant and disturbing fiction.

Author Biography:

Margot Miller is adjunct professor at the School for Advanced International Studies, Johns Hopkins University, Washington DC.
